Foreign Real Estate Sales in Turkey Increases 31% During 2018 First Half



Foreign buyers of real estate in Turkey has increased by 31.1% in the first half of 2018 compared to the same period in 2017 and reached 11,316 housing units.

 

According to the Turkish Statistical institution, the property sales to foreigners in June, increased by 7% and reached 2.060 units, where it was 1.926 in the same month last year.

 

The data showed that the percentage of foreigners buying properties between January and June increased by 31.1% compared to the same period last year.

It noted that foreigners bought 11,816 housing units during the mentioned period, where 9.595 units bought the same period in 2017.

The data showed that one-third of the properties sold to foreigners were owned by Iraqi, Saudi and Iranian nationals.

 

Istanbul ranked first among Turkish cities favored by foreigners buying properties, by 764 in June alone, followed by Antalya with 525, Bursa with 117, Yalova with 74 and Trabzon with 43 housing units.

 

In the first half of this year, foreigners bought 3,999 housing units in Istanbul, 2,883 Antalya, 812 in Bursa, 558 in Yalova and 540 in Trabzon.

 

In the first half of 2018, Iraqi citizens took first place in foreigners real estate purchasing 1,197 housing units, while the Saudis ranked second with 89 thousand units, Iranians with 944, Russians with 815 and Afghans with 719.

Iraqis, Saudis and Iranians represented for 34% of all foreigner real estate purchasing in Turkey in the first six months of 2018.
